Lockwood woman killed in car crash

Tuesday, November 10, 2009

A 57-year-old Lockwood woman, Rita Murray, died on the way to St. John's hospital in Springfield, Sunday afternoon, following an accident on Highway 32, 4 miles south of El Dorado Springs, according to a report from Corporal Mitch Bush, Missouri State Highway Patrol.

Three others were injured in the accident, which occurred at 1:30 p.m., when the 1998 Ford Escort Murray was driving crossed the centerline and struck a 1990 Lexus driven by Robert Hutchison, 52, El Dorado Springs, the report said. Hutchison and two children, Corie and Grant Hutchison were transported to Cedar County Hospital in El Dorado Springs. Robert Hutchison was listed as having suffered serious injuries; the others had suffered moderate injuries.

Bush reported Murray died while being transported via air ambulance and the helicopter landed in Vernon County and Coroner David Ferry responded to the scene and pronounced Murray dead at 4:30 p.m. The body was taken to the Vernon County Coroner's Office and the next of kin notified.

In another crash, two El Dorado Springs 16-year-olds were injured when the 1993 Chevrolet one of them was driving went off the road and struck a culvert Friday. The accident occurred on Route B, 5 miles east of Jerico Springs at 12:40 a.m. Chase Brown and Shawn Fishburn were taken to Cedar County Memorial Hospital in El Dorado Springs with moderate injuries.

In an unrelated incident. an 18-year-old Adrian woman suffered moderate injures in an accident 4 miles south of Horton on Route O Friday morning.

According to an MSHP report, Courtney Davis was driving a 1995 Mazda when it ran off the road, she overcorrected and again ran off the road, this time overturning the car. Davis went to Nevada Regional Medical Center by private vehicle.
